Main
| Range | TeSys |
| Product name | TeSys GV2 |
| Device short name | GV2ME |
| Device application | Motor |
| Trip unit technology | Thermal-magnetic |
Complementary
| Poles description | 3P |
| Network type | AC |
| Utilisation category | AC-3 conforming to IEC 60947-4-1 Category A conforming to IEC 60947-2 |
| Network frequency | 50/60 Hz conforming to IEC 60947-4-1 |
| Fixing mode | 35 mm symmetrical DIN rail: clipped Panel: screwed (with adaptor plate) |
| Operating position | Any position |
| Motor power kW | 1.1 kW at 400/415 V AC 50/60 Hz 1.5 kW at 400/415 V AC 50/60 Hz 1.5 kW at 500 V AC 50/60 Hz 3 kW at 690 V AC 50/60 Hz 2.2 kW at 500 V AC 50/60 Hz 2.2 kW at 690 V AC 50/60 Hz |
| Breaking capacity | 100 kA Icu at 230/240 V AC 50/60 Hz conforming to IEC 60947-2 100 kA Icu at 400/415 V AC 50/60 Hz conforming to IEC 60947-2 100 kA Icu at 440 V AC 50/60 Hz conforming to IEC 60947-2 100 kA Icu at 500 V AC 50/60 Hz conforming to IEC 60947-2 3 kA Icu at 690 V AC 50/60 Hz conforming to IEC 60947-2 |
| [Ics] rated service short-circuit breaking capacity | 100 % at 500 V AC 50/60 Hz conforming to IEC 60947-2 100 % at 230/240 V AC 50/60 Hz conforming to IEC 60947-2 100 % at 440 V AC 50/60 Hz conforming to IEC 60947-2 100 % at 400/415 V AC 50/60 Hz conforming to IEC 60947-2 75 % at 690 V AC 50/60 Hz conforming to IEC 60947-2 |
| Control type | Push-button |
| [In] rated current | 4 A |
| Thermal protection adjustment range | 2.5…4 A |
| Magnetic tripping current | 51 A |
| [Ue] rated operational voltage | 690 V AC 50/60 Hz conforming to IEC 60947-2 |
| [Ui] rated insulation voltage | 690 V AC 50/60 Hz conforming to IEC 60947-2 |
| [Ith] conventional free air thermal current | 4 A conforming to IEC 60947-4-1 |
| [Uimp] rated impulse withstand voltage | 6 kV IEC 60947-2 |
| Power dissipation per pole | 2.5 W |
| Mechanical durability | 100000 cycles |
| Electrical durability | 100000 cycles for AC-3 at 440 V |
| Maximum operating rate | 25 cyc/h |
| Rated duty | Continuous conforming to IEC 60947-4-1 |
| Connections - terminals | Screw clamp terminals 2 cable(s) 1…6 mm² solid Screw clamp terminals 2 cable(s) 1.5…6 mm² flexible without cable end Screw clamp terminals 2 cable(s) 1…4 mm² flexible with cable end |
| Tightening torque | 1.7 N.m on screw clamp terminals |
| Suitability for isolation | Yes conforming to IEC 60947-1 |
| Phase failure sensitivity | Yes conforming to IEC 60947-4-1 |
| Height | 89 mm |
| Width | 45 mm |
| Depth | 78.5 mm |
| Net weight | 0.26 kg |
Environment
| Standards | EN/IEC 60947-2 EN/IEC 60947-4-1 CSA C22.2 No 60947-4-1 UL 60947-4-1 |
| Product certifications | IECEE CB Scheme UL CSA CCC EAC ATEX BV LROS (Lloyds register of shipping) DNV-GL RINA |
| Protective treatment | TH |
| IP degree of protection | IP20 conforming to IEC 60529 |
| IK degree of protection | IK04 |
| Ambient air temperature for operation | -20…60 °C |
| Ambient air temperature for storage | -40…80 °C |
| Fire resistance | 960 °C conforming to IEC 60695-2-1 |
| Operating altitude | 2000 m |
